| import { ChildProcess, spawn } from 'child_process' |
| import split2 from 'split2' |
| import treeKill from 'tree-kill' |
| import pidusage from 'pidusage-tree' |
| import { PREVIOUS, reportMeasurement } from './describe.js' |
|
|
| export interface Command { |
| ok(): Promise<void> |
| kill(): Promise<void> |
| end(): Promise<number> |
| waitForOutput(regex: RegExp): Promise<RegExpMatchArray> |
| reportMemUsage( |
| metricName: string, |
| options: { |
| relativeTo?: string | typeof PREVIOUS |
| scenario?: string |
| props?: Record<string, string | number | null> |
| } |
| ): Promise<void> |
| stdout: string |
| stderr: string |
| output: string |
| } |
|
|
| const shellOutput = !!process.env.SHELL_OUTPUT |
|
|
| class CommandImpl { |
| stdout: string = '' |
| stderr: string = '' |
| output: string = '' |
| exitPromise: Promise<number> |
| waitingForOutput: (() => void)[] = [] |
| constructor(private process: ChildProcess) { |
| process.stdout?.pipe(split2()).on('data', (data) => { |
| const str = data.toString() |
| this.stdout += str + '\n' |
| this.output += str + '\n' |
| if (shellOutput) { |
| console.log(`[STDOUT] ${str}`) |
| } |
| if (this.waitingForOutput.length !== 0) { |
| const waitingForOutput = this.waitingForOutput |
| this.waitingForOutput = [] |
| for (const fn of waitingForOutput) { |
| fn() |
| } |
| } |
| }) |
| process.stderr?.pipe(split2()).on('data', (data) => { |
| const str = data.toString() |
| this.stderr += str + '\n' |
| this.output += str + '\n' |
| if (shellOutput) { |
| console.log(`[STDERR] ${str}`) |
| } |
| if (this.waitingForOutput.length !== 0) { |
| const waitingForOutput = this.waitingForOutput |
| this.waitingForOutput = [] |
| for (const fn of waitingForOutput) { |
| fn() |
| } |
| } |
| }) |
| this.exitPromise = new Promise<number>((resolve, reject) => { |
| process.on('error', reject) |
| process.on('exit', resolve) |
| }) |
| } |
|
|
| async ok() { |
| const exitCode = await this.exitPromise |
| if (exitCode !== 0) { |
| throw new Error( |
| `Command exited with code ${exitCode}\n\nOutput:\n${this.output}` |
| ) |
| } |
| } |
|
|
| async end() { |
| return await this.exitPromise |
| } |
|
|
| async kill() { |
| const pid = this.process.pid! |
| await new Promise<void>((resolve, reject) => |
| treeKill(pid, (err) => { |
| if (err) reject(err) |
| else resolve() |
| }) |
| ) |
| await this.exitPromise |
| } |
|
|
| async waitForOutput(regex: RegExp) { |
| let start = this.output.length |
| while (true) { |
| const match = this.output.slice(start).match(regex) |
| if (match) { |
| return match |
| } |
| const waitResult = await Promise.race([ |
| this.exitPromise, |
| new Promise<void>((resolve) => { |
| this.waitingForOutput.push(resolve) |
| }).then(() => 'output'), |
| ]) |
| if (waitResult !== 'output') { |
| throw new Error( |
| `Command exited with code ${waitResult}\n\nOutput:\n${this.output}` |
| ) |
| } |
| } |
| } |
|
|
| async reportMemUsage( |
| metricName: string, |
| options: { |
| relativeTo?: string | typeof PREVIOUS |
| scenario?: string |
| props?: Record<string, string | number | null> |
| } = {} |
| ) { |
| try { |
| const pid = this.process.pid! |
| const report = await pidusage(pid) |
| const memUsage = Object.values(report) |
| .filter((x) => x) |
| .map((x) => (x as any).memory) |
| .reduce((a, b) => a + b, 0) |
| await reportMeasurement(metricName, memUsage, 'bytes', options) |
| } catch (e) { |
| |
| } |
| } |
| } |
|
|
| export function command( |
| command: string, |
| args: string[], |
| options: { |
| env?: Record<string, string> |
| cwd?: string |
| } = {} |
| ): Command { |
| const process = spawn(command, args, { |
| shell: true, |
| ...options, |
| stdio: ['ignore', 'pipe', 'pipe'], |
| }) |
| if (shellOutput) { |
| console.log( |
| `[SHELL] ${command} ${args.join(' ')} ${JSON.stringify(options)}` |
| ) |
| } |
| return new CommandImpl(process) |
| } |
